i am not going to change the voltage. The MSI Lightning clocks at 1070/1400MHz. So i will start at 1075/1400MHz and bump up the core frequency by +50MHz until it fails; then drop it back. Do i need to bump up the memory over 1400MHz? i am guessing that 1425 is absolute max and that it doesn't make a lot of difference over 1400MHz. Mine passed at 1075MHz. Next up, 1125. It is also the maximum overclock in the AMD control panel; so it it passes, it will be the OC that i test at - slightly higher than the Overclocked versions of the HD 7970.  Update. It DID NOT pass at 1125MHz running Vantage. Next up 1100MHz. As a note even at load, the PowerColor's own cooling is doing a nice job of keeping the noise level down.

1100MHz is stable with my card at stock (fan profile/voltage). 1105 is not; it locked up. -- it depends on the card. Those with "only" 1100MHz are not likely to be bragging about it Also the definition of stable comes into play. What some call "stable" means booting into windows long enough to take a pic with it at 1200MHz, the fan screaming at 100% and all of the windows open on a -20F night
